Concentrix Corporation (CNXC)
NASDAQ: CNXC · Real-Time Price · USD
45.17
-0.73 (-1.59%)
At close: Feb 21, 2025, 4:00 PM
46.68
+1.51 (3.34%)
After-hours: Feb 21, 2025, 4:05 PM EST

Concentrix Ratios and Metrics

Millions USD. Fiscal year is Dec - Nov.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021 FY 2020 2019 - 2017
Period Ending
Feb '25 Nov '24 Nov '23 Nov '22 Nov '21 Nov '20 2019 - 2017
Market Capitalization
2,9062,9146,2606,2438,6704,136
Upgrade
Market Cap Growth
-53.46%-53.46%0.26%-27.99%109.61%-
Upgrade
Enterprise Value
8,2708,4728,5768,9779,8986,292
Upgrade
Last Close Price
45.1744.6791.50117.73158.5476.30
Upgrade
PE Ratio
12.1612.0520.3314.5721.6925.10
Upgrade
Forward PE
3.983.627.0710.0615.68-
Upgrade
PS Ratio
0.310.300.880.991.550.88
Upgrade
PB Ratio
0.720.721.512.323.311.80
Upgrade
P/TBV Ratio
----57.33-
Upgrade
P/FCF Ratio
6.786.8012.5813.5523.7512.30
Upgrade
P/OCF Ratio
4.354.379.2310.3916.868.15
Upgrade
PEG Ratio
0.560.510.760.940.74-
Upgrade
EV/Sales Ratio
0.860.881.211.421.771.33
Upgrade
EV/EBITDA Ratio
5.705.837.689.1511.9010.86
Upgrade
EV/EBIT Ratio
11.0811.3511.7813.3717.8420.79
Upgrade
EV/FCF Ratio
19.2919.7617.2419.4927.1118.71
Upgrade
Debt / Equity Ratio
1.391.391.401.010.500.73
Upgrade
Debt / EBITDA Ratio
2.992.994.132.191.202.02
Upgrade
Debt / FCF Ratio
13.0713.0711.685.913.595.00
Upgrade
Asset Turnover
0.790.790.741.081.090.96
Upgrade
Quick Ratio
1.091.091.051.361.441.22
Upgrade
Current Ratio
1.421.421.381.551.591.41
Upgrade
Return on Equity (ROE)
6.14%6.14%9.18%16.39%16.48%8.74%
Upgrade
Return on Assets (ROA)
3.81%3.81%4.75%7.16%6.78%3.85%
Upgrade
Return on Capital (ROIC)
4.76%4.76%5.92%8.98%8.76%5.09%
Upgrade
Return on Capital Employed (ROCE)
7.46%7.46%6.99%12.13%13.60%7.26%
Upgrade
Earnings Yield
8.32%8.62%5.01%6.97%4.68%3.98%
Upgrade
FCF Yield
14.75%14.71%7.95%7.38%4.21%8.13%
Upgrade
Dividend Yield
2.95%2.78%1.23%0.87%0.16%-
Upgrade
Payout Ratio
35.83%33.36%20.23%12.28%3.23%-
Upgrade
Buyback Yield / Dilution
-20.49%-20.49%-4.39%0.34%-0.60%-
Upgrade
Total Shareholder Return
-17.54%-17.71%-3.16%1.21%-0.45%-
Upgrade
Source: S&P Capital IQ. Standard template. Financial Sources.